The visible coloured portion of the eye is

  • Retina

  • Iris

  • Pupil

  • Choroid

  • Choroid


B.

Iris

Iris is a flat ring-shaped membrane behind the cornea of the eye, with an adjustable circular opening (Pupil) in the centre and provide colour to the eye.
